Origins of Gambling in Ancient Civilizations

The history of gambling can be traced back thousands of years, with evidence of games of chance existing in various ancient civilizations. From the use of dice in Mesopotamia around 3000 BC to betting on chariot races in ancient Rome, these early forms of gambling provided a glimpse into human nature’s fascination with luck and chance. In ancient China, games like Pai Gow, dating back to the Tang dynasty, showcased the integration of skill and chance. Similarly, the Indian game of Chaupar, also known as Pachisi, emphasized social interaction and competition, setting the stage for future gambling pursuits. These foundational games played a crucial role in shaping modern gaming, highlighting the enduring allure of risk and reward across different societies.

The Rise of Formal Gambling Institutions

The transition from informal gambling to established institutions occurred during the Middle Ages. The creation of the first official casinos in Italy during the 17th century marked a significant turning point. These establishments provided a regulated environment for various games, attracting the elite and eventually becoming social hubs. The popularity of card games, such as baccarat and blackjack, surged during this era, setting a precedent for casino offerings worldwide.

As gambling gained acceptance, it spread across Europe, leading to the establishment of iconic venues like the Casino di Venezia, the world’s oldest casino still in operation today. These early establishments laid the groundwork for the modern casino experience, blending entertainment, luxury, and the thrill of gaming in an opulent setting.

The Influence of Technology on Gaming

The 20th century marked a revolutionary period in the evolution of casinos, largely driven by advancements in technology. The introduction of mechanical slot machines in the late 1800s transformed the gambling landscape, offering players an easy and accessible way to participate in games of chance. This innovation paved the way for the modern gaming industry, as casinos began to incorporate a wider range of gaming options.

With the advent of the internet in the late 20th century, online casinos emerged, allowing players to enjoy their favorite games from the comfort of their homes. This shift not only expanded the audience for gambling but also introduced interactive and immersive experiences, making it easier than ever for individuals to engage with gaming. Virtual reality and augmented reality are now on the cusp of revolutionizing gaming once again, promising to blur the lines between physical and digital gambling environments.

The Cultural Impact of Gambling

Gambling has had a profound impact on culture and society. Throughout history, it has been depicted in literature, art, and film, often reflecting the human condition’s complexities. The thrill and risks associated with gambling have inspired countless stories and characters, ranging from tragic figures to charismatic heroes. This cultural significance highlights the duality of gambling as both a source of entertainment and a potential catalyst for addiction and social issues.

Moreover, as legal frameworks around gambling have evolved, so too have societal perceptions. The increasing acceptance of casinos in various regions has led to economic benefits, including job creation and tourism. However, these developments have also raised ethical concerns, emphasizing the need for responsible gambling practices to mitigate potential negative consequences for individuals and communities.
